数理逻辑和算法理论——计算机科学与人工智能的数学基础 / 人工智能应用丛书
¥40.00定价
作者: 袁相碗
出版时间:2023-04
出版社:中国铁道出版社
- 中国铁道出版社
- 9787113298722
- 1版
- 502238
- 49259194-6
- 16开
- 2023-04
- 计算机等
- 本科 高职
作者简介
内容简介
本书以数理逻辑和算法理论的进化为主线,并结合计算机与人工智能学科的发展为其主要特色进行论述。
本书共分8章,主要内容包括算法化和公理化矛盾统一的数学史观,逻辑的数学化,集合论公理化,数学基础问题三大派之争,数理逻辑主要内容的形成,丘奇-图灵论题的创立和计算机的出现,计算机科学与算法,人工智能与算法。其中最后两章介绍了计算机科学、人工智能与算法的关系。
本书适合作为高等院校人工智能、计算机科学、数学、哲学等本科专业学生及研究生对应课程的学习教材,也适合作为从事计算机科学和人工智能应用与开发的科技人员的参考用书。
本书共分8章,主要内容包括算法化和公理化矛盾统一的数学史观,逻辑的数学化,集合论公理化,数学基础问题三大派之争,数理逻辑主要内容的形成,丘奇-图灵论题的创立和计算机的出现,计算机科学与算法,人工智能与算法。其中最后两章介绍了计算机科学、人工智能与算法的关系。
本书适合作为高等院校人工智能、计算机科学、数学、哲学等本科专业学生及研究生对应课程的学习教材,也适合作为从事计算机科学和人工智能应用与开发的科技人员的参考用书。
目录
第0章绪论 1
0.1什么是算法化和公理化矛盾统一的数学发展史l
0.2 什么是数理逻辑4
0.3算法概念的演变6
0.4哥德尔不完全性定理7
第1章逻辑的数学化 9
1.1莱布尼茨的逻辑的数学化构想9
1.2布尔的逻辑代数12
1.3弗雷格的逻辑演算21
1.4命题演算和谓词演算系统的完善25
第2章集合论公理化35
2.1古典集合论的创立36
2.2第三次数学危机(集合论悖论)的引发43
2.3集合论的公理化47
第3章数学基础问题三大派之争53
3.1逻辑主义54
3.2直觉主义57
3.3形式主义63
3.4数学基础问题三大派之争的简要评述67
第4章数理逻辑主要内容的形成71
4.1希尔伯特的四个中心问题和哥德尔的卓越贡献71
4.2数理逻辑主要内容的形成73
4.3哥德尔完全性定理79
4.4哥德尔不完全性定理82
4.5哥德尔不完全性定理的历史意义86
4.6哥德尔的数学思想91
第5章丘奇-图灵论题的创立和计算机的出现94
5.1可计算性理论的兴起94
5.2丘奇-图灵论题的创立100
5.3图灵理想计算机的意义106
5.4计算机的出现109
第6章计算机科学与算法113
6.1计算机科学是研究算法的科学113
6.2算法基础-—可计算性理论115
6.3计算机算法的原理122
6.4计算机算法的执行——程序设计语言与程序127
第7章人工智能与算法132
7.1人工智能学科研究的核心是算法132
7.2人工智能学科的发展史是一部算法的发展史135
7.3人工智能的推理算法141
7.4 人工智能的归纳算法148
7.5―基于算法的人工智能理论研究163
参考文献170
0.1什么是算法化和公理化矛盾统一的数学发展史l
0.2 什么是数理逻辑4
0.3算法概念的演变6
0.4哥德尔不完全性定理7
第1章逻辑的数学化 9
1.1莱布尼茨的逻辑的数学化构想9
1.2布尔的逻辑代数12
1.3弗雷格的逻辑演算21
1.4命题演算和谓词演算系统的完善25
第2章集合论公理化35
2.1古典集合论的创立36
2.2第三次数学危机(集合论悖论)的引发43
2.3集合论的公理化47
第3章数学基础问题三大派之争53
3.1逻辑主义54
3.2直觉主义57
3.3形式主义63
3.4数学基础问题三大派之争的简要评述67
第4章数理逻辑主要内容的形成71
4.1希尔伯特的四个中心问题和哥德尔的卓越贡献71
4.2数理逻辑主要内容的形成73
4.3哥德尔完全性定理79
4.4哥德尔不完全性定理82
4.5哥德尔不完全性定理的历史意义86
4.6哥德尔的数学思想91
第5章丘奇-图灵论题的创立和计算机的出现94
5.1可计算性理论的兴起94
5.2丘奇-图灵论题的创立100
5.3图灵理想计算机的意义106
5.4计算机的出现109
第6章计算机科学与算法113
6.1计算机科学是研究算法的科学113
6.2算法基础-—可计算性理论115
6.3计算机算法的原理122
6.4计算机算法的执行——程序设计语言与程序127
第7章人工智能与算法132
7.1人工智能学科研究的核心是算法132
7.2人工智能学科的发展史是一部算法的发展史135
7.3人工智能的推理算法141
7.4 人工智能的归纳算法148
7.5―基于算法的人工智能理论研究163
参考文献170